Market Sentiment

Risk appetite is improving as Treasury yields ease and Asian equities stabilize, but the Japanese yen’s sharp rally signals continued policy uncertainty. USD/JPY fell toward 156.36 after hawkish BOJ remarks brought a September rate increase close to fully priced. Oil has eased from five-week highs, although Brent near $95 preserves inflation and geopolitical risk. Gold is rebounding as the dollar softens before Friday’s U.S. payrolls report. Today’s jobless claims and services surveys will determine whether the recovery in equities can continue or renewed Federal Reserve tightening fears regain control.

Previous Session Recap

Wall Street recovered Wednesday as oil and Treasury yields steadied. The Dow rose 0.6%, while the S&P 500 and Nasdaq gained 0.5%. Dell surged 15.8% on resilient AI demand, and Nvidia advanced. The yen strengthened 0.9%, while oil reached a six-week high before trimming gains.

Forex Focus of the Day

USD/JPY is Thursday’s principal Forex focus. BOJ policymaker Hajime Takata’s call for nimble, meeting-by-meeting increases sharply strengthened the yen, while lower U.S. yields reinforced the move. Remaining below 158.00 keeps pressure on 155.50. A recovery above resistance would require stronger U.S. labor and services data or a reversal in BOJ expectations.
